What are London Bus Diecast Models
London bus diecast models are miniature replicas of the iconic buses that have traversed the streets of London. These meticulously crafted models are typically made from diecast metal, offering a high level of detail and durability. They come in various scales, with 1:76 and 1:43 being popular choices, and they represent a variety of bus types, from the classic Routemaster to the modern New Bus for London. Collecting these models is a popular hobby, attracting enthusiasts of all ages, and is a tangible way to appreciate the history and design of these remarkable vehicles. The appeal of these models lies not only in their aesthetic beauty but also in the nostalgia they evoke for those who remember riding these buses and for those who appreciate British culture and engineering.

The Iconic Routemaster
The Routemaster is perhaps the most recognizable London bus. Its open platform, distinctive design, and historical significance make it a must-have for any collector. These models are available in various scales and liveries, including the classic red and special edition variants. Collecting Routemaster models allows enthusiasts to own a piece of London’s history, capturing the spirit of an era when the Routemaster ruled the city streets. Details such as the front grill, destination blinds, and interior seating are often meticulously replicated, providing a realistic representation of this iconic bus.

The AEC Regent III
The AEC Regent III was a mainstay of London’s bus fleet for many years before the Routemaster took over. These diecast models often feature the classic London Transport livery and are known for their sturdy construction and accurate detailing. Adding an AEC Regent III to your collection provides a glimpse into the period before the Routemaster, showcasing the evolution of London’s public transport. These buses were workhorses of the city, and their diecast representations evoke memories for those who rode them regularly. The New Bus for London

The New Bus for London, also known as the ‘Boris Bus,’ is the modern successor to the Routemaster. Diecast models of this bus are popular for their sleek design and are popular with collectors. These models capture the evolution of London’s bus design and represent a modern shift in the city’s transport system. The New Bus models often have intricate details that include working lights and enhanced interiors. It’s a symbol of London’s modern public transport and an excellent addition for collectors.

Tips for Collecting London Bus Diecast Models
Collecting London bus diecast models requires knowledge, patience, and careful consideration. Here are some key tips to help you build a valuable and fulfilling collection.
Evaluating Authenticity and Condition
When buying models, always check for authenticity and condition. Look for original packaging and any accompanying certificates of authenticity. Examine the model closely for any damage, such as scratches, missing parts, or paint imperfections. A model’s condition significantly affects its value. Collect models in mint condition whenever possible. Be sure to also research the model’s history and manufacturer.
Caring for Your Collection
Proper care is essential to preserve your collection’s value. Store your models in a dust-free environment, away from direct sunlight and extreme temperatures. Consider using display cases to protect your models. Handle your models with clean hands and avoid touching them excessively to prevent damage. Document your collection, noting the model’s details, purchase price, and any relevant information.
